Anne d'Anjou has couples treatment room(s). Services include massages. The spa is equipped with a sauna and a hot tub.
The spa is open daily. Guests under 16 years old are not allowed in the spa.
Awards and affiliations
Eco-Certified Property
This property participates in Green Key (Foundation for Environmental Education), a program that measures the property's impact on one or more of the following: environment, community, cultural-heritage, the local economy.

Wherever we stay, the quality of the welcome and of the service we receive is the single most important thing. And here it was wonderful. From checking in to checking out staff couldn’t do enough - friendly, helpful, informative. The hotel itself is a beautiful building based around a lovely garden where we at each morning. We arrived with a big dog who was clearly as welcome as us (one of the managers brings his dog to work). The room was clean and spacious, the bed comfortable and reasonably large and - importantly given the weather and unusually for so many hotels - the air conditioning was first rate. The pool is small but more than enough to cool off before sitting in the shade with a beer. The hotel is on the outskirts of Saumur, but only 5 minutes walk to the centre. Saumur itself is lovely - small enough to be accessible, large enough to feel lively. Lots of history in the town and nearby (Angers, Chinon, Blois). All in all we had a wonderful stay.
